Quick heads-up on Pinwheel UI versioning: we cut a minor release every sprint, and anything touching component props needs a changeset file in the PR. No changeset, no merge — the bot will nag you. Majors are rare and go through the design council first. The full policy, with examples of what counts as breaking, lives on the internal page below.

wiki page, bahip-yahip: https://grafana.qirvanlabs.corp/browse/display/projects/cc3a1b9dbfc9

The Meridial Tools division enters a hiring freeze effective immediately, covering all open requisitions except two committed engineering backfills. Rationale: bookings in that division fell 18% over two quarters while support costs rose. Sales leads should avoid committing customers to Meridial roadmap items requiring new headcount, and route escalations through the central solutions desk. The freeze will be reviewed after the Halvern account renewal cycle concludes. The strategic reasoning behind this pause is summarised below.

board note of yagug-taweg: Only 34 of the 546 pilot accounts renewed Norael, so a churn review is set for April 24. Zorvanox Freight is in early talks to buy Oliwynox Works for about $200.7 million.

Subject: Parchmill cut-over wrap-up

Hi — quick summary for your review. We cut over to the new Parchmill markdown pipeline last night with no rollbacks. Sanitization now happens pre-cache, so stale unsafe HTML can't leak from old entries; we also purged the render cache entirely. One straggler worker ran the old build for ten minutes, already terminated. The production pipeline currently runs with these settings.

config for bawip-badup:
ULAAEL_HOST=ulaael.zemvarsys.internal
ULAAEL_PORT=8000

When the Bramleigh tile-rendering cache degrades, first check hit ratios on the Ashfen dashboard; anything under 60% suggests eviction churn. Do not flush the full cache during peak hours, as origin renderers cannot absorb the load. Instead, invalidate only the affected zoom levels using the purge endpoint. Confirm replication lag between the two cache rings before and after the purge. All purge calls authenticate against the Ashfen control plane using the key shown below.

app token of fajop-fahif = qvz4-AnML